Filling definition

Filling means any depositing or stockpiling of earth materials.
Filling means the deposition, by any means, of materials in wetlands or other surface waters, as delineated in Section 373.421(1), F.S. [Section 373.403(14), F.S.]
Filling means the placement of any soil or solid material either organic or inorganic on a natural ground surface or an excavation.

More Definitions of Filling

Filling means the deposit by artificial means of any materials, organic or inorganic.
Filling means the act of transporting or placing by any manual or mechanical means fill material from, to, or on any soil surface, including temporary stockpiling of fill material.
Filling means either the displacement of saline waters by the depositing into critical areas of soil, sand, gravel, shells or other material or the artificial alteration of water levels or water currents by physical structure, drainage ditches or otherwise.
Filling means the act of transporting or placing (by any manner or mechanism) fill material from, to, or on any surface water body or wetland, soil surface, sediment surface, or other fill material.
Filling means the act of transporting or placing (by any manner or mechanism) fill materials from, to, or on any soil surface, sediment surface, or other fill materials.
Filling means the placement of natural sands, dirt, soil or rock above the natural grade to raise the elevation of the ground. Fill may also include concrete, cement, soil cement, brick or similar material as approved on a case-by-case basis.
Filling means the deposition, by any means, of materials in surface waters or wetlands, as delineated in subsection 373.421(1), F.S.
